INJECTABLES
Botox®
What it does: Relaxes the muscles that create wrinkles, smoothing skin and diminishing lines between eyebrows, across the forehead and around the eyes. Also very effective for moderating severe underarm sweating.
Restylane® , Perlane®, Juvederm® and Evolence®
What they are: Dermal Fillers derived from natural products such as collagen and hyaluronic acid.
What they’re for: Create volume in area such as the mouth, lips and cheeks, diminishing lines and wrinkles and restoring definition.

FRACTIONAL ABLATIVE LASER (Active/ Deep FX, Total FX)
Active FX
What it is: This laser light interacts with the skin’s surface, peeling off the upper layer and regenerating a layer of new, healthier skin.
What it’s for: Improves hyperpigmentation and treats sun-damaged skin. Reduces wrinkles and fine lines and softens deeper frown lines. Noticeably improves skin tone and texture.
Deep FX
What it is: A revolutionary, deeper fractional laser technology for aged, sun-damaged or scarred skin. The low-downtime procedure uses fractional laser to target precisely the skin’s deep dermal layers.
What it’s for: Causes immediate collagen contraction and long-term collagen remodeling. Improves scars, wrinkles and texture.

PHOTODYNAMIC THERAPY (PDT)
What it is: A combination of levulan (aminolevulinic acid) and blue light that exfoliates the skin, unclogs pores and slows down the activity of sebaceous (oil) glands in the skin.
What it’s for: Treatment of acne, photoaging and precancers. (back to top)
BLUE LIGHT
What it is: A painless, drug-free alternative to treating acne by means of a safe blue light, which kills the bacteria that cause breakouts. Improvement may be noticeable in as few as eight sessions.
What it’s for: Mild to moderate acne. (back to top)
CURELIGHT (Blue/Red Light)
What it is: A unique blend of blue and narrow band near infra red light.
Blue Light: Treats acne by killing acne bacteria and reducing inflammation.
Red Light: Near infrared plays a vital role in photo rejuvenation and healing of skin after procedures such as skin resurfacing; enhances dermal blood circulation and tissue oxygenation to promote healing
What it’s for: Mild to moderate acne, aging fatigue skin, post procedural skin. (back to top)
CHEMICAL PEELS
What they are: Various medical-grade, light chemical peeling agents, such as alpha hydroxy, glycolic, lactic, malic and citric acids
What they’re for: Improving the skin’s surface while freshening it and exfoliating follicles.
How do they work?  Chemical peels use a chemical solution, typically applied acids, to improve and smooth the texture of the facial skin by removing damaged outer layers.  
Type of Peels:
Illuminize Peel
What it is: A new generation of alpha hydroxyl acids (mandelic and malic acid) in combination with phytic acid and commonly used peeling agents
What it’s for: Increases skin glow and radiance, improving clarity, color and skin texture with little or no visible peeling.
Glycolic Peel
What it is: A peel containing alpha hydroxyacids (AHAs).
What it’s for:Stimulates collagen production and increases skin’s performance to allow fresher cells to emerge. Refines large pores, diminishes fine lines and improves texture.
Beta Peel
What it is: A deep cleansing peel containing salicylic acid.
What it's for: Stimulates the skin’s natural renewal process and sloughs off dead cells to reduce breakouts, reduce pore size, diminish fine lines and acne scars and balance skin tone.
Vitalize Peel
What it is: A strong but gentle combination of alpha-hydroxy acids.
What it’s for: Improves skin texture and tone and fine lines, resulting in a healthier and more youthful appearance. MICRODERMABRASION
What it is: Gentle exfoliation process for polishing the skin. Removes dead surface cells, helps reduce discolorations and pore size and stimulates cell renewal and collagen production.
What it’s for: Softening and smoothing the skin. A series of treatments can help minimize fine lines, acne scars and brown spots. (back to top)
ULTRASONIC FACIAL
What it is: Delivers heat and mechanical vibrations through sound waves to various depths of tissue. May also be used to deliver bleaching creams, vitamin C or vitamin A to the skin.
What it’s for: Improvement of skin elasticity, blood flow and production of collagen. (back to top)
